How much does it cost to rent an apartment in McDonogh Oaks?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
McDonogh Oaks Studio Apartments | $1,628 | $1,100 | $1,838 |
McDonogh Oaks 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,786 | $800 | $5,089 |
McDonogh Oaks 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,143 | $1,205 | $7,676 |
McDonogh Oaks 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,651 | $1,575 | $8,060 |

What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
